Déjà Vu plot and story overview
The narrative of Déjà Vu unfolds like this: L.A. shop owner Dana and Englishman Sean meet and fall in love at first sight, but Sean is married and Dana is to marry her business partner Alex.

Cast and characters of Déjà Vu
Déjà Vu is anchored by Stephen Dillane, Victoria Foyt, Vanessa Redgrave, and Michael Brandon, working under the direction of Henry Jaglom. The chemistry between the leads is one of the production's quiet strengths.
